Connecting
a DTV receiver / set=top box with
ColorStream ®(component video) and a VCR
This connection allows you to watch DTV (digital TV), VCR, and TV
programs, and record DTV and TV programs.
Your TV has ColorStream e_ (component video) inputs. Connecting your
TV to a DTV receiver with component video can greatly enhance
picture quality and realism.

You will need:
,, three coaxial cables
,, two sets of standard A/V cables
,, one set of standard audio cables
,, one set of component video cables
Note:
You can connect the component video cables
to either set of ColorStream jacks on the TV
If your DTV receiver does not have compo-
nent video, use the S-video and standard
audio connections instead. Do not connect
both an S-video and a standard video cable
at the same time or the picture performance
will be unacceptable.
